  • I get a "stub protection" error message when you try to play Age of Empires III.

    From: JPopp

     

    I installed age of empires for the second time now by tech support solution and still get the same error message.  Protection stub has stopped working.  I can't find a solution or patch to pass in addition to this message.  All solutions?

    From: Katy Pluta

    Go to control panel-> system-> advanced-> advanced system settings

    Tab-> Performance-> settings-> Data Execution Prevention tab->

    Activate "Turn on DEP for Windows programs and services only".

    Then, restart and try again

  • Age of Empires 3 does not start on a vista machine, get this error "C:\Program Files\Microsoft Games\Age of Empires III\d3dx9_25.dll is not designed to run on Windows or it contains an error."

    I'm trying to play age of Empires 3 on my computer running windows vista Home premium and the program does not start. I get the error message: "C:\Program Files\Microsoft Games\Age of Empires III\d3dx9_25.dll is not designed to run on Windows or it contains an error." I tried many suggestions from Microsoft (resettlement program, reinstall in safe mode, update & reinstall the drivers for my video card, the compatibility issues with vista, updating and reinstalling directx 9.0 c, install vista service packs 1 & 2) but nothing has worked so far. I was able to play the game on the same computer with windows xp installed (it's a different hard drive that is not in the computer, and everything is the same) and it worked fine. My computer is old enough, but like I said the game worked before installing vista. ASUS A7N8x deluxe, AMD Athlon xp 3200 +, ATI radeon 9600, 2 GB OCZ ram that all suggestions are welcome. Thank you.

    Hi Raygun55,

    Welcome to Microsoft Vista answers Forum!

    This problem may occur if the Microsoft DirectX file that is mentioned in the error message is damaged or is not copied correctly.

    I suggest that you copy the file manually by following the steps and check if you are able to play the game without any problems:

    Manually copy the file

    To do this on a computer that is running Windows Vista, follow these steps:

    1 insert the disc 1 CD for one of the following games into the player from the computer:

    o Age of Empires III

    o Fable: The Lost Chapters

    o Zoo Tycoon 2

    o Rise of Nations: Rise of Legends

    2. click on start to reduce this includes this image and then click Documents.

    3. Locate, and then click computer.

    4. search and then click on the CD drive.

    5. Locate and then click the following folder:

    CD player :\ DirectX9

    Note In this folder path, the CD player represents the drive letter of the CD drive.

    6 double-click on Apr2005_d3dx9_25_x86.cab, right click on d3dx9_25.dlland then click copy.

    In Rise of Nations: Rise of Legends, double click Aug2005_d3dx9_27_x64.cab right-click d3dx9_27.dlland then click copy.

    Note Use the Apr2005_d3dx9_25_x64.cab file for the x 64 version of the Windows operating system.

    7. find one or more of the following folders, depending on the games that are installed on the computer:

    By car : \Program Files\Microsoft: Age of Empires III

    By car : \Program Files\Microsoft Games\Fable - The Lost Chapters

    By car : \Program Files\Microsoft Games\Zoo Tycoon 2

    By car : \Program Files\Microsoft Games\Rise of legends

    Note In these folder paths, drive represents the letter of the drive where the game is installed.

    8. right click on the folder of the game which is the part that is installed on the computer, and then click Paste.

    Note If you have installed more than one game on the computer, repeat steps 5 and 6 for the other games.

    You can check the link for more information: error message when you try to start a Microsoft game: "the file d3dx9_XX. DLL was not found": http://support.microsoft.com/kb/910813

    Alternatively, you can try to install the game in XP compatibility mode and check if you are able to play or not.

    Right-click on the game > click Properties > click on the Compatibility tab > select for XP compatibility mode > click OK.

  • Age of Empires III icons__

    After uninstalling Age of Empires III and the expansion of the warlords are two icons remaining in the GameExplorer Panel. They are in a section called "Unspecified" at the bottom of the Panel. I can't right click to find a file location. Does anyone know how to get rid of them? I use Windows 7 Home Premium 64-bit. The game was initially installed on 11/28/09, so a system restore would be difficult if not impossible. I have done several searches and deleted everything related to AoE with no luck.

    Problem solved. I used "drag & drop" to create a link to the icons in GameExplorer on the desktop. Delete the shortcut on the desktop also removed the icon in the "Not specified" section of the GameExplorer. I also had this problem with an icon to Batman Arkham Assylam demo that was left in GameExplorer. I don't know why it worked, but it did. Thank you.
